[meta-freescale] [3rdparty][PATCH 2/3] linux-boundary: bump revision to a141bcc8

Gary Bisson gary.bisson at boundarydevices.com
Thu Nov 15 09:23:15 PST 2018


Main changes are:
- Merge v4.9.128 stable release
- Enable Cypress cyttsp5 touch controller
- Fix i.MX8MQ HDMI audio bitrates
- Add EETI EXC3000 touch support
- Add LCM JM430 display support (MIPI to LCD)
- Fix i.MX8MQ DCSS colors issue (REC.709)
- Enable Sitronix st1633 touch controller

Signed-off-by: Gary Bisson <gary.bisson at boundarydevices.com>
---
 .../linux/linux-boundary-4.9.x/arm/defconfig  | 21 +++++++++++++++++++
 .../linux-boundary-4.9.x/arm64/defconfig      | 10 ++++++++-
 recipes-kernel/linux/linux-boundary_4.9.x.bb  |  2 +-
 3 files changed, 31 insertions(+), 2 deletions(-)

diff --git a/recipes-kernel/linux/linux-boundary-4.9.x/arm/defconfig b/recipes-kernel/linux/linux-boundary-4.9.x/arm/defconfig
index ecbd470..8df3b3d 100644
--- a/recipes-kernel/linux/linux-boundary-4.9.x/arm/defconfig
+++ b/recipes-kernel/linux/linux-boundary-4.9.x/arm/defconfig
@@ -1,13 +1,24 @@
 CONFIG_KERNEL_LZO=y
 CONFIG_SYSVIPC=y
+CONFIG_POSIX_MQUEUE=y
 CONFIG_NO_HZ=y
 CONFIG_HIGH_RES_TIMERS=y
 CONFIG_IKCONFIG=y
 CONFIG_IKCONFIG_PROC=y
 CONFIG_LOG_BUF_SHIFT=18
 CONFIG_CGROUPS=y
+CONFIG_MEMCG=y
+CONFIG_MEMCG_SWAP=y
+# CONFIG_MEMCG_SWAP_ENABLED is not set
+CONFIG_BLK_CGROUP=y
 CONFIG_CGROUP_SCHED=y
 CONFIG_CFS_BANDWIDTH=y
+CONFIG_CGROUP_PIDS=y
+CONFIG_CGROUP_FREEZER=y
+CONFIG_CPUSETS=y
+CONFIG_CGROUP_DEVICE=y
+CONFIG_CGROUP_CPUACCT=y
+CONFIG_CGROUP_PERF=y
 CONFIG_NAMESPACES=y
 CONFIG_BLK_DEV_INITRD=y
 CONFIG_EXPERT=y
@@ -58,6 +69,7 @@ CONFIG_PM_TEST_SUSPEND=y
 CONFIG_NET=y
 CONFIG_PACKET=y
 CONFIG_UNIX=y
+CONFIG_XFRM_USER=m
 CONFIG_INET=y
 CONFIG_IP_PNP=y
 CONFIG_IP_PNP_DHCP=y
@@ -82,6 +94,10 @@ CONFIG_NFT_NAT=m
 CONFIG_NFT_REJECT=m
 CONFIG_NFT_COMPAT=m
 CONFIG_NFT_HASH=m
+CONFIG_NETFILTER_XT_MATCH_ADDRTYPE=m
+CONFIG_NETFILTER_XT_MATCH_CONNTRACK=m
+CONFIG_NETFILTER_XT_MATCH_IPVS=m
+CONFIG_IP_VS=m
 CONFIG_NF_CONNTRACK_IPV4=m
 CONFIG_NFT_CHAIN_NAT_IPV4=m
 CONFIG_NFT_MASQ_IPV4=m
@@ -156,6 +172,7 @@ CONFIG_MD=y
 CONFIG_BLK_DEV_DM=y
 CONFIG_NETDEVICES=y
 CONFIG_TUN=m
+CONFIG_VETH=m
 # CONFIG_NET_CADENCE is not set
 # CONFIG_NET_VENDOR_BROADCOM is not set
 # CONFIG_NET_VENDOR_CIRRUS is not set
@@ -209,7 +226,11 @@ CONFIG_INPUT_TOUCHSCREEN=y
 CONFIG_TOUCHSCREEN_AR1020_I2C=m
 CONFIG_TOUCHSCREEN_ATMEL_MXT=m
 CONFIG_TOUCHSCREEN_CR_MULTI=m
+CONFIG_TOUCHSCREEN_CYPRESS_CYTTSP5=m
+CONFIG_TOUCHSCREEN_CYPRESS_CYTTSP5_DEVICETREE_SUPPORT=y
+CONFIG_TOUCHSCREEN_CYPRESS_CYTTSP5_I2C=m
 CONFIG_TOUCHSCREEN_EGALAX=m
+CONFIG_TOUCHSCREEN_EXC3000=m
 CONFIG_TOUCHSCREEN_FT5X06=m
 CONFIG_TOUCHSCREEN_GOODIX=m
 CONFIG_TOUCHSCREEN_ILI210X=m
diff --git a/recipes-kernel/linux/linux-boundary-4.9.x/arm64/defconfig b/recipes-kernel/linux/linux-boundary-4.9.x/arm64/defconfig
index bfaeba0..4e74c69 100644
--- a/recipes-kernel/linux/linux-boundary-4.9.x/arm64/defconfig
+++ b/recipes-kernel/linux/linux-boundary-4.9.x/arm64/defconfig
@@ -70,6 +70,7 @@ CONFIG_ARM_SCPI_CPUFREQ=y
 CONFIG_NET=y
 CONFIG_PACKET=y
 CONFIG_UNIX=y
+CONFIG_XFRM_USER=m
 CONFIG_INET=y
 CONFIG_IP_MULTICAST=y
 CONFIG_IP_PNP=y
@@ -87,6 +88,8 @@ CONFIG_NETFILTER_XT_TARGET_CHECKSUM=m
 CONFIG_NETFILTER_XT_TARGET_LOG=m
 CONFIG_NETFILTER_XT_MATCH_ADDRTYPE=m
 CONFIG_NETFILTER_XT_MATCH_CONNTRACK=m
+CONFIG_NETFILTER_XT_MATCH_IPVS=m
+CONFIG_IP_VS=m
 CONFIG_NF_CONNTRACK_IPV4=m
 CONFIG_IP_NF_IPTABLES=m
 CONFIG_IP_NF_FILTER=m
@@ -122,7 +125,6 @@ CONFIG_BT_LEDS=y
 CONFIG_BT_HCIUART=y
 CONFIG_BT_HCIUART_BCSP=y
 CONFIG_BT_HCIUART_ATH3K=y
-CONFIG_BT_HCIUART_3WIRE=y
 CONFIG_BT_HCIUART_BCM=y
 CONFIG_BT_HCIUART_QCA=y
 CONFIG_BT_HCIVHCI=y
@@ -161,6 +163,7 @@ CONFIG_BLK_DEV_RAM=y
 CONFIG_BLK_DEV_RAM_SIZE=65536
 CONFIG_XEN_BLKDEV_BACKEND=m
 CONFIG_VIRTIO_BLK=y
+CONFIG_BLK_DEV_NVME=m
 CONFIG_SENSORS_FXOS8700=y
 CONFIG_SENSORS_FXAS2100X=y
 CONFIG_SRAM=y
@@ -224,6 +227,7 @@ CONFIG_KEYBOARD_IMX_SC_PWRKEY=y
 CONFIG_INPUT_TOUCHSCREEN=y
 CONFIG_TOUCHSCREEN_FT5X06=m
 CONFIG_TOUCHSCREEN_GOODIX=m
+CONFIG_TOUCHSCREEN_SITRONIX_I2C_TOUCH=m
 CONFIG_INPUT_MISC=y
 CONFIG_INPUT_UINPUT=y
 CONFIG_INPUT_MPL3115=y
@@ -254,6 +258,7 @@ CONFIG_I2C_IMX_LPI2C=y
 CONFIG_I2C_CROS_EC_TUNNEL=y
 CONFIG_I2C_SLAVE=y
 CONFIG_SPI=y
+CONFIG_SPI_IMX=y
 CONFIG_SPI_FSL_LPSPI=y
 CONFIG_SPI_PL022=y
 CONFIG_SPI_SPIDEV=m
@@ -269,6 +274,7 @@ CONFIG_GPIO_MAX732X=y
 CONFIG_GPIO_PCA953X=y
 CONFIG_GPIO_PCA953X_IRQ=y
 CONFIG_GPIO_MAX77620=y
+CONFIG_POWER_RESET_SNVS=y
 CONFIG_POWER_RESET_VEXPRESS=y
 CONFIG_POWER_RESET_XGENE=y
 CONFIG_POWER_RESET_SYSCON=y
@@ -414,6 +420,7 @@ CONFIG_GADGET_UAC1=y
 CONFIG_USB_ETH=m
 CONFIG_USB_ETH_EEM=y
 CONFIG_USB_G_NCM=m
+CONFIG_USB_FUNCTIONFS=m
 CONFIG_USB_MASS_STORAGE=m
 CONFIG_USB_G_SERIAL=m
 CONFIG_USB_CDC_COMPOSITE=m
@@ -515,6 +522,7 @@ CONFIG_ECRYPT_FS_MESSAGING=y
 CONFIG_JFFS2_FS=y
 CONFIG_UBIFS_FS=y
 CONFIG_SQUASHFS=y
+CONFIG_SQUASHFS_XZ=y
 CONFIG_NFS_FS=y
 CONFIG_NFS_V4=y
 CONFIG_NFS_V4_1=y
diff --git a/recipes-kernel/linux/linux-boundary_4.9.x.bb b/recipes-kernel/linux/linux-boundary_4.9.x.bb
index 2c2e2a4..c659eb1 100644
--- a/recipes-kernel/linux/linux-boundary_4.9.x.bb
+++ b/recipes-kernel/linux/linux-boundary_4.9.x.bb
@@ -15,6 +15,6 @@ SRC_URI = "git://github.com/boundarydevices/linux-imx6.git;branch=${SRCBRANCH} \
 
 LOCALVERSION = "-2.0.0-ga+yocto"
 SRCBRANCH = "boundary-imx_4.9.x_2.0.0_ga"
-SRCREV = "0d15f927e8c6d1f6fa92e1905f39b03522688212"
+SRCREV = "a141bcc882fbba6c2d80d467fa54ac07b37b6f04"
 DEPENDS += "lzop-native bc-native"
 COMPATIBLE_MACHINE = "(nitrogen6x|nitrogen6x-lite|nitrogen6sx|nitrogen7|nitrogen8m)"
-- 
2.19.1



More information about the meta-freescale mailing list